添加收藏夹  设为首页  深圳服务热线:13751165337  13692101218
51电子网联系电话:13751165337
位置:首页 > IC型号导航 > 首字符A型号页 > 首字符A的型号第911页 > AD6620S/PCB > AD6620S/PCB PDF资料 > AD6620S/PCB PDF资料3第39页
AD6620
主AD6620的SDO取SDO线的控制
并开始将数据移出器件。当所有的数据都有
被移位,主提出的最后的SDFE转移。
这个信号的下一个芯片(从机)上的下一个周期
钟应采取的SDO线的控制,并开始转移
数据给DSP。当第二AD6620完成其移位,
它提出了SDFE如果存在下一个片上信号链中。
如果附加设备连接到所述链,这将是
用于指示它们应以控制在下一时钟周期。
此应用程序不具有第三装置,因此,该
框架将结束。
通常与一个单个AD6620的AD6620的应用程序
将被配置为串行总线主控制器。然而,有
是应用了DSP或其他设备可以是串行
总线主控器。在这种情况下,图下面示出了如何
配置AD6620 ,以便它可以以这种方式被使用。在
为了使用此以一种有意义的应用中,DSP必须
知道当AD6620具有可在其输出端的新数据。如果
该DSP轮询AD6620还为时过早,无论是旧的数据将出席
或数据可能会处于不确定状态。为了防止这种情况
在AD6620具有输出引脚DV
OUT
该信号在DSP
当新的数据是可用的。这应与中断
在DSP的线是边沿敏感,作为DV
OUT
线是唯一的
适用于根据两个或四个高速时钟周期
芯片的模式。然后, DSP可以调用中断服务
例程来处理数据,请参见下面的文字。在本申请中,
在DSP负责产生成帧和时钟
信号到AD6620 ,如图51 。
2
WL
AD
4
SDIV
SCLK
SDI
SCLK
DT
DR
RFS
软件单通道实际操作
当连接ADI公司SHARC DSP ,以下
代码片段可用于配置SHARC处理器。第一
示例显示了如何配置使用的寄存器与单个
通道的应用。的代码的第一个段定义了存储器
用于与多通道串行端口数据的使用。第二区段
的代码设置为仅在接收数据的串行端口。它可以
也很容易被设置为双向数据通过适当
设置MTCSI寄存器。最后两个代码段用于
当串口中断发生。当SHARC检测
串行口帧完成时,产生一个中断
并执行最终的代码段。在该评价
部分节目,其中应插入用户代码。 SHARC处理器
需要直接移动串口缓冲区数据到数据的护理
如图所示的内存。
/* —————————————————————————————*/
/ *多通道寄存器的设置
*/
.SEGMENT / DM dm_data ;
.VAR fm_demod_data [2];
样品
*/
/ *接收1 real和imag阵列
.VAR fm_demod_tcb [8] = 0,0, 0,0, fm_demod_data + 7,2 ,1,
fm_demod_data ;
/ *传输控制模块接收FM数据
*/
/* —————————————————————————————*/
/* —————————————————————————————*/
/ *子程序设置为SPORT1与AD6620使用
*/
setup_sport1 :
r0 = 0;
DM ( MTCS1 ) = R0 ;
/ *多通道启用设置
*/
/ *不要在任何渠道传递
*/
/ * COMPAND设置
*/
/ *对发射没有扩
*/
/ *在没有收到扩
*/
/ *设置运动1发送控制寄存器
*/
/ * MFD = 1
*/
/ *设置运动1接收控制寄存器
*/
/ * SLEN = 15 , SDEN & schen启用
*/
/ *符号扩展,外部SCLK + RFS
*/
AD6620
SDO
SDFS
SDFE
DSP
SBM
r0 = 0;
DM ( MTCCS1 ) = R0 ;
DM ( MRCCS1 ) = R0 ;
R0 = 0x00100000 ;
DM ( STCTL1 ) = R0 ;
+3.3V
2
WL
AD
4
SDIV
SCLK
SDI
SDO
SDFS
SDFE
SBM
10k
10k
R0 = 0x038c20f2 ;
DM ( SRCTL1 ) = R0 ;
AD6620
级联
R0 = fm_demod_tcb + 7 ; / * TCB地址
*/
DM ( CP1 ) = R0 ;
/ *开球DMA链
*/
RTS (分贝) ;
位设置IMASK SPR1I ;
NOP ;
/ *返回
*/
/ *使SPORT1接收中断
*/
图50.双AD6620s在使用TDM串行总线
应用
2
WL
AD
4
SDIV
SCLK
SDI
SCLK
DT
DR
RFS
10k
10k
IRQ
AD6620
SDO
SDFS
SDFE
DSP
/* —————————————————————————————*/
spr1_svc :
跳spr1_asserted ;
RTI ;
RTI ;
RTI ;
/* —————————————————————————————*/
/* —————————————————————————————*/
/ *处理接收到的数据在这里。位于fm_demod_data数据样本
和fm_demod_data + 1
spr1_asserted :
推STS ;
SBM
DV
OUT
/ *按状态栈
*/
图51. AD6620配置为串行从
/ *使用辅助组的DAG和注册文件
*/
REV 。一
–39–

深圳市碧威特网络技术有限公司